Q: Is 207,680,272 a Prime Number?
A: No, 207,680,272 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 207680272 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 173 346 692 1,384 2,768 75,029 150,058 300,116 600,232 1,200,464 12,980,017 25,960,034 51,920,068 103,840,136 and 207,680,272, with no remainder.
Since 207,680,272 cannot be divided by just 1 and 207,680,272, it is not a prime number.
